Japan Double Pole Isolator Market Regulatory Environment and Policy Impact
Japan’s regulatory framework for electrical safety is among the most rigorous globally, emphasizing safety, durability, and environmental compliance. The Ministry of Economy, Trade and Industry (METI) and the Electrical Appliance and Material Safety Law (DENAN) govern standards for double pole isolators, mandating strict testing, certification, and quality assurance protocols.
Recent policies favoring renewable energy integration and smart grid deployment have spurred innovation and adoption of advanced isolator solutions. Incentives for energy efficiency and safety upgrades further bolster market growth. Compliance with these regulations is essential for market participants, influencing product design, manufacturing processes, and certification timelines. The regulatory landscape’s stability and predictability provide a conducive environment for sustained industry development.
